Crafting means making items that your workers and heroes will wear or use. There is a place in the game called Gear Factory where we make these items. To make something, we need materials like cloth, leather, and iron. These materials come from doing tasks in the game and we need to perform the task to get these items to get the materials which we need to make the resources. Best Gear to Make Early in the Game
It is better to craft gear that helps us in the early game. We don't have to make all things at once. We should make useful ones first to ensure our survival in the game.
1. Leather Coat
This item keeps your workers warm. As living in the cold environment leads to deteriorating their health so we need it make them able to fight with the environment.
- Materials required: Leather and Cloth
- Why is it needed: to keep yourself warm and safe.
2. Work Gloves
Work Gloves help the worker to work faster in that cold environment. It helps to collect things quickly.
- Materials required: Cloth and Leather
- Why is it needed: Speeding up the work.
3. Snow Boots
Boots help workers to walk faster in that cold. Snow slows them down, but boots make it their feet warm in the cold surface.
- Materials required: Cloth and Leather
- Why is it needed: Moving faster in the snow.
4. Iron Tools
Iron Tools facilitates the workers to collect more things. Although it is not needed at the very start of the game.
- Materials required: Iron and Wood
- Why is it needed: Doing work better.
5. Hero Gear
This gear is for your heroes. It helps in fighting. But in the beginning, fighting is not important. As we need the survival things first, so we need to gather those assets which help in crafting things which is needed for survival.
- Materials required: Depends on item
- Why is it: Fighting, not needed early on.

Understand the Gear Factory
In Whiteout Survival, the Gear Factory is the building where we make clothes and tools. You should try to upgrade this building slowly. Don't try to do everything fast. When you upgrade, you get new gear options and make gear faster.
How to Get Materials
To craft gear, we need materials. You can get these from:
- Completing daily missions
- Collecting using the gathering squad
- Abandoning the shelter and exploring the icefield
- Game events and achievement rewards

Focus on Workers First
At the start of the game, your workers are more important than your heroes. If they are fast and strong, your base will grow faster. That's why all the first gear you make should be for workers.
Do Not Rush Crafting
Many players try to make all the gear quickly. But that is not helpful. Make one or two pieces first and then see what you need. Sometimes, it's better to save your materials.
Balance Your Resources
Resources like food, wood, and coal are also very important. So, don't use all your workers just for crafting. Make sure other buildings are also working. Craft only when it is needed.

A Simple timeline you can follow while crafting the Gear
- Day 1: Craft Leather Coat and Work Gloves
- Day 2: Craft Snow Boots and upgrade Gear Factory
- Day 3: Start making Iron Tools and basic Hero Gear
- After Day 3: Focus on completing tasks and upgrading older gear as materials increase

The Furnace
In Whiteout Survival, the furnace is one of the most important buildings as it can keep your survivors alive in the harsh freezing nights. You need to upgrade it regularly.
The Building System
Each Buildings in this game have distinct roles like some is for food, heat, or resources and upgrade them to grow your town. And in this it can only placed on the fixed spots not as per your chosen place.
